Toy Story 5 Adds New Character to the Toy Box: LilyPad

  • Pixar announced Toy Story 5 will introduce a new character named LilyPad and will release on June 19, 2026.
  • Buzz Lightyear wakes up on a beach surrounded by other Buzz toys in the first footage shown at the Annecy International Animation Film Festival.
  • Toy Story 5 is set to release on June 19, 2026, with concept art previewed at the Annecy International Animation Film Festival, featuring new adventures of Buzz and Woody.

'Toy Story 5': The villain who will star in Pixar's new film is revealed.

Just as you have noticed that sometimes screens seem to beat the game with toys, in Toy Story 5 that conflict becomes a central part of the story. Pixar presented a preview of the movie at the Annecy Festival, and confirmed that the new villain will be nothing less than... a tablet (LilyPad). Yes, you read well. It’s called LilyPad and it’s designed as a modern frog-shaped tablet, ready to “help” Bonnie, but with ideas very different from those …

The Pixar studio confirmed the villain of the new film Toy Story 5, which will be released next year. Many of the fans are looking forward to it, as it is a film that accompanied many people in their childhood. This information was announced at the Annecy International Animation Film Festival. The studio’s creative head, Pete Docter, gave details about Toy Story 5’s plot, where there will be a clash between traditional toys and new technologies …
